Nottingham Lakeside Arts are offering UoN staff and students discount tickets for the Michael Symmons Roberts and Alison Moore event on Tuesday 8 November, 8pm.
Michael Symmons Roberts’ Selected Poems (Cape) brings together the best work from six remarkable collections. Professor of Poetry at Manchester Metropolitan University, Michael has won the Forward Prize, the Costa Poetry Prize and the Whitbread Poetry Award, and been shortlisted for the Griffin International Poetry Prize and the T.S. Eliot Prize. Further acclaim has come for the nonfiction book, Edgelands, co-written with Paul Farley, and his extensive work for radio.
Alison Moore’s first novel, The Lighthouse, was shortlisted for the Man Booker Prize. Both The Lighthouse and her second novel, He Wants, were Observer Books of the Year. A third novel, Death and the Seaside, is out now. Her short fiction has been broadcast on BBC Radio 4 Extra and collected in The Pre-War House And Other Stories.
